Problem to adjust altimeter in B763 FF of Xplane
Hi, I am new to this forum and I have purchased license for this software. I have decided to register in this forum because I have a problem and I can't find the key. I need help. In the Saitek Multipanel, specifically in VS mode, I have configured on the display so that the values of the plane's altimeter can be seen. However I try to create an event to adjust the altimeter with the saitek multipanel wheel with the value "sim / instruments / barometer_up" X-Plane Special Value: Begin Command and Parameter Value: 1 But when moving the wheel it moves quickly and returns another time to his position where he had it. Can somebody help me? Thanks

Re: Problem to adjust altimeter in B763 FF of Xplane
The Value "Begin Command" means that X-Plane shall begin with the command, and REPEAT it until you explicitly send the "End Command". If you want to change tick by tick use "Execute Command", this will tell X-Plane to do the event exactly one time.
